How does EtherChannel interact with Spanning Tree?

Where there is only one EtherChannel link, all physical links in the EtherChannel are active because spanning tree sees only one (logical) link. If one link in EtherChannel goes down, the bandwidth of the EtherChannel will be automatically updated, and thus the STP cost will change as well.

What is port channel in switch?

A port channel is a communication link between two switches supported by matching channel group interfaces on each switch. A port channel is also referred to as a Link Aggregation Group (LAG). Port channels combine the bandwidth of multiple Ethernet ports into a single logical link.

How do I verify EtherChannel configuration?

Verifying and Troubleshooting EtherChannel When several port channel interfaces are configured on the same device, use the show etherchannel summary command to simply display one line of information per port channel.

How do you stop spanning-tree loops?

To eliminate network loops, STP performs the following steps in this sample network:

  1. Elects a root bridge (or switch). To elect a root switch, STP uses the bridge ID.
  2. Elects the root ports. Typically, root ports use the least-cost paths from one switch to the other.
  3. Selects the designated ports.
